Title of article :
Experimental Study of Oil Shale and Olive Cake Dust Explosion by Burning Mixtures of Coarse and Fine Particles
Author/Authors :
Sakhrieh, A. Jordan University - Department of Mechanical Engineering, Jordan , Hamdan, M.A. Jordan University - Department of Mechanical Engineering, Jordan , Abdullat, Y. Jordan University - Department of Industrial Engineering, Jordan
Abstract :
The inhibition effect of using different mixtures of coarse and fine particles of oil shale and olive cake solid fuels were investigated. Measuring the maximum permissible oxygen concentration that is required to ignite the mixtures of each type of fuel was carried out. In general, it was found that olive cake might be ignited easier, than oil shale fuel over all mixtures range of coarse and fine particles. Further, it was found that the mixture with 30% coarse particles is the most probable to explode among all other particle sizes for both oil shale and olive cake
